ROLES & RESPONSIBILITIES
- Helping determine the client’s requirements and undertaking feasibility studies
- Benchmarking requirements against similar projects
- Assessing and comparing options
- Helping define the project budget
- Checking developing designs against the project budget
- Assessing value for money
- Attend weekly/ monthly progress meetings with above disciplines
- Checking designs meet legal and quality standards
- Undertaking risk management and value management exercises
- Preparing cost plans, estimates and cash flow projections
- Lead on procurement strategy
- Lead on tender packaging
- Site measurement/ remeasurement
- Material scheduling and purchase/ Plant hire
- Preparing pricing schedules
- Produce tender pricing documents
- Collating and issuing tender documentation
- Completing tender analyses
- Estimating the cost of variations
- Ensure projects are delivered in accordance with the contract
- Achieve an efficient and timely response to resolving disputes/ variations (JCT & NEC)
- Produce valuation statements for interim certificates; accurately value the subcontractor works in accordance with the conditions of their contract
- Carry out valuations of claims
- Preparing regular cost reports, including out-turn cost and cash flow
- Completing the final account
- Effectively manage and supervise the commercial team as required by the project
- Excellent organisation and time management to allow the management of multiple projects, cases and personnel

For twenty plus years Delta Consulting Group has provided project advisory, investigations, risk mitigation and dispute resolution services to our clients around the world. We have worked with prominent global law firms and top companies in over 90 countries. Our multi-disciplined professionals in engineering, accounting, finance, economics, fraud, construction, project management and litigation support, deliver independent strategic advice to resolve our client’s most complex situations. A defining feature of Delta Consulting Group is that it is a 100% employee-owned company. As employee owners, Delta’s employees are inspired to provide the best quality product for our clients.
